The Earth produces geothermal energy. The geothermal gradient is the amount of increase in temperature with depth.
The earth having a temperature gives off black body radiation. It is almost all in the form of infra red radiation.

Geothermal energy is thermal energy that is made and stored in the Earth. Thermal energy determines the temperature of things. Geothermal energy can be used for electricity.
The energy made by the turbine/generator is electrical, but the source of the energy is geothermal
